Local area information

Welford is a vibrant village and civil parish in England. It is located on the River Avon border between Northamptonshire and Leicestershire. It is served by a short arm from the Grand Union Canal and has two marinas. The Jurassic Way, long distance footpath passes through the village on a sw/ne axis although it officially makes its way through the fields to the east of the village, many walkers prefer to walk along the High Street to make use of the many village facilities. Welford has a village shop, a post office, a hairdressers, a primary school, a garage and a public houses, one located on the canal. Other amenities include a village hall, sports field and a pocket park. The village provides easy access to both Northampton and Leicester with the smaller towns of Market Harborough and Rugby nearby. Mainline railway stations can be found in Long Buckby, Rugby and Market Harborough and both M6 and M1 motorways can be accessed within approximately 6 miles.
